Deebo Samuel Sr. or DJ Moore: Who Should You Start?
2026 Week 1 · deterministic head-to-head · Verdicts based on PPR scoring.
Start Moore — the consensus rank and projection edges are too wide to ignore.
DJ Moore is the higher consensus play (WR26 to WR52) and projects 11.6 to Samuel's 8.9. No signal favors Samuel this week. The gap is wide.

Why Deebo Samuel Sr.
Toss-Up· mediumStarting WR and hybrid weapon. Yards-after-catch bully used on jet sweeps and manufactured touches.
24% target share is startable volume in PPR, but a WR52 projection (8.9) and a 22.8 implied total cap the ceiling.
- Vegas implies 22.8 team points as 3.0-point underdogs.
- Listed WR-2 on the latest depth chart with a 72% snap share in 2025.
The call
- The usage is real: 72% snap share and a 24% target share as the WR-2 means he's a weekly focal point in the passing game, and PPR rewards that volume even on short catches.
- The projection disagrees with the role — 8.9 points and a WR52 consensus rank puts him at replacement level, so the market expects efficiency, not opportunity, to be the problem.
- Game script cuts both ways: a 3.0-point underdog role means pass volume late, but a 22.8 implied team total says this offense isn't expected to generate many scoring chances.
- Tip it to start if your alternative is a low-target bench receiver; sit him only if you have a WR with a clearer touchdown path in a higher-total game.

Why DJ Moore
Toss-Up· mediumWR1 and primary target. Physical yards-after-catch separator with occasional gadget rushing and trick-play usage.
WR29 at 11.6 points with an 85% snap share but only a 16% target share — flex-worthy volume, not a set-and-forget WR3 in a tight 1.5-point game.
- Vegas implies 23.5 team points as 1.5-point favorites.
- Listed WR on the latest depth chart with a 85% snap share in 2025.
The call
- The role is real: an 85% snap share means he's on the field for essentially every meaningful snap, and that floor is what keeps him in the WR29 conversation at 11.6 projected PPR points.
- The target share is the problem. 16% is a complementary share, not an alpha's, and it caps the ceiling unless the game turns pass-heavy.
- Game script is neutral — a 1.5-point spread with a 23.5 implied team total points to a competitive, balanced afternoon rather than the volume-inflating shootout or comeback he needs.
- Sourced note (ESPN, 2026-09-04) has him on a new team in Buffalo, so the 2025 snap/target profile carries real transition risk. If you have another WR with a clearer target share, start that one; if you need upside in a 12-team flex, Moore is a fine plug-in.
